A Rough Start, a Grand Comeback!​

Braves fans, what a rollercoaster it was today! 🎢 Facing the Washington Nationals, our Braves started a little shaky, with the offense struggling initially against the Nationals' pitching. The first couple of innings saw us trailing by two runs, thanks to a couple of early Nationals scores. But fear not, our Braves are never down for long! 💪

Fireworks in the Fourth Inning​

The fourth inning was truly a spectacle! Ha-Seong Kim and Michael Harris II kept the pressure on with back-to-back singles, setting the stage for Vidal Brujan's scintillating double that put us on the board. And just like that, Jurickson Profar and Matt Olson put the bat on the ball and showcased their power with back-to-back homeruns! 🤯 Profar's two-run shot and Olson's solo blast turned the game on its head and lifted us to a 5-2 lead over the Nationals. Talk about a game-changer!

Holding Steady and Enduring Victory​

Our pitching squad did an excellent job holding down the fort, with Johnson and Iglesias stepping up in relief to contain the Nationals' offense. Ronald Acuña Jr. continued to show why he is such a vital part of our lineup, reaching base consistently and making the Nationals' defense work hard. A clutch late-inning single from Brujan added another run for insurance.

In the end, the Braves triumphed with a 6-3 victory over the Nationals, cementing another solid performance on the road! Let's keep this momentum going and continue to back our team with passion and support! 🏆🎉 Go Braves!
